IP查询
查询
你查询的IP:[122.51.195.115] 地理位置:中国–上海–上海
最新查询
116.128.200.153
121.51.6.28
117.100.15.75
203.196.152.64
123.232.116.112
116.244.93.65
122.136.63.73
117.80.196.79
58.30.101.235
122.51.195.115
58.66.220.214
134.196.191.23
222.126.128.194
202.38.164.207
124.112.5.177
119.18.192.165
221.199.224.183
202.8.128.124
118.67.112.127
121.248.213.151
210.5.144.113
203.81.16.196
210.23.32.216
220.160.183.6
121.79.128.252
119.40.64.35
202.63.248.179
203.223.90.188
121.55.233.112
220.252.125.178
119.21.210.44